Computer Science Engineering (CSE) ranks as the most employed and best engineering branch for the future, offering various opportunities and attractive salary packages from leading software companies. Around 95% of students got placed in the CSE department the previous year. The highest salary package offered is 21 LPA and the average salary package is 5.5 LPA.

This report also focuses on the placement report of BIT Patna and clearly indicates that our particular stream, namely B.E Computer Science and Engineering (CSE), has a good placement record but not 100% placement. However, the institute reports a high percentage of placement for the students, which generally crosses 90 % in most cases. In recent years, the placement statistics for the CSE branch are: 2022: 95 percent placement in companies like TCS, Wipro Infosys, HCL etc. 2021: The average percentage of placement is 92% with an average annual salary of INR 6. 5 LPA. 2020 Placement Percentage : 90 % with reputed organizations such as Microsoft, Amazon, IBM etc. Though the institute works very hard for achieving 100% placement, it is subject to factors such as students’ performance, situations in industries and the economy.

The fee structure for BCA programme in Birla Institute of Technology (BIT) Patna is almost INR 6. 5 Lakhs for 3 years. Here's a breakdown of the estimated costs: 1st year: Approximately INR 2. 2 Lakh (admission fee, tuition fee and other charges). 2nd year: Approximately INR 2. 1 Lakh which comprises tuition fee, hostel charges and other misc charges. 3rd year: About INR 2.2 Lakh which includes fees for tuition, hostels, and other charges. Note: These are estimates and can be slightly different based on institute’s regulations and may comprise of any other costs and charges that are not included here.

The median salary for B.Tech students at Birla Institute of Technology Patna is as low as INR 5. 7 LPA only. The leading recruiters are TCS, Wipro, Infosys, and HCL providing packages of INR 3. 5 to 9 LPA. The highest package of INR 9 LPA was up for grabbing through various companies including Microsoft and Amazon. Computer Science and Electronics students gets slightly a better average of around INR 6. 5 LPA while mechanical and civil engineering students get an average of around INR 4. 5 LPA. There can be differences in placement statistics year by year.

The admission procedure to Birla Institute of Technology, Patna is fairly tough but there is stiff competition as well. For admission, the institute considers the marks of national level entrance examination such as JEE Main for B.Tech and B.Arch, GATE for M.Tech and again CAT for MBA. For undergraduate programs minimum 50 % in class 12th with PCM is compulsory. For postgraduate programs a certified bachelor’s degree in the related field with 55% and above is necessary. Passing some cutoff does not guarantee admission into the institute since the management takes into consideration factors such as entrance test results, academic achievements and interviews. A favourable academic background and high scores in entrance examination can enhance the likelihood of admission.

{Source: B.E. / B.Tech students & alumni}Pros and Cons of Pursuing B.E./B.Tech at Birla Institute of Technology (BIT), Mesra - Patna Extension CenterPlacement Scenario:* Placement rates vary across departments, with CSE having a 95% placement rate and Civil Engineering struggling to get placements.* Average salaries range from 5.5 LPA to 7 LPA, with the highest package reaching 21 LPA.* Recruiters include Amazon, TCS, Wipro, Accenture, Intel, and Cognizant, among others.Infrastructure and Amenities:* The campus is small but well-maintained, with 25 acres of land.* There are three hostels for boys and one for girls, with LAN facilities and clean messes.* Wi-Fi is available throughout the campus, although speeds may vary.* Classrooms and labs are generally clean and well-furnished, with some outdated equipment.Teaching and Curriculum:* Teachers are mostly helpful and knowledgeable, with a mix of experienced and young instructors.* Course curriculum is relevant and covers topics as per UGC guidelines.* Some students feel that the curriculum could benefit from updates to reflect current industry trends.Campus Life and Extracurricular Activities:* The college organizes festivals like Technika, Prakrida, and Jhalak, which attract participation from students.* Sports facilities are available, including courts for basketball, volleyball, and table tennis.* There are career development clubs and programming clubs for students interested in those areas.Other Insights:* Faculty-to-student ratio is relatively low.* Some students have expressed concerns about the limited availability of internship opportunities on campus.* The college's strict rules regarding student movements outside of the campus may be challenging for some students.Ultimately, whether pursuing a B.E./B.Tech at BIT, Mesra - Patna Extension Center is "worth it" depends on individual preferences and priorities. While the college has its strengths, such as a strong placement record and modern infrastructure, it also faces challenges like outdated curriculum and limited internship opportunities. Carefully weighing these factors can help potential students make an informed decision.
